Abstract

The present study first points out the similarity of health risks between these two aging societies: Hong Kong and Taiwan from the perspective of policy demand, then utilize the qualitative methodology of in-depth interview, participant-observation and document analysis as a triangulation to explore the operation and service delivery of Taipei long-term care center while the long term care policy infrastructures from these two regions were also compared in order to analyze the long-term care (LTC) systems, screening mechanisms and the care plans. Ultimately, from the theories of Aging-in-Place and de-institutionalization! we discuss the differences in the future directions of LTC Policy under the diverse welfare regimes between Hong Kong and Taiwan. The conclusion is: Hong Kong’s LTC policy is still a residual model due to the overwhelming waiting list. Taiwan’s LTC policy is on the way to social insurance model with the universalism and decommodification. China is projected to face a severe aging problem in the following decade and the policymakers are recommended to gain the lessons from this two advance models to design the Chinese LTC system and infrastructure.
